Understanding Xeriscaping

Xeriscaping is a landscaping method that originated in deserts and has obtained appeal in water-conscious neighborhoods like Fort Collins. The term "xeriscape" is stemmed from the Greek word "xeros," indicating dry, and "scape," describing a view or scene. At its core, xeriscaping goals to develop visually attractive landscapes that call for minimal water, plant food, and maintenance.

Concepts of Xeriscaping

1. Water Conservation: Xeriscaping focuses on lowering water usage by picking drought-tolerant plants, improving dirt top quality, and executing effective irrigation techniques.

2. Drought Tolerance: Xeriscape gardens are made to thrive in completely dry problems, with an emphasis on choose plants adjusted to the local climate and dirt conditions.

3. Soil Enhancement: Healthy dirt is essential for water retention and plant development in xeriscape landscapes. Integrating raw material and compost helps boost dirt framework and dampness retention.

4. Appropriate Plant Choice: Xeriscape yards include a diverse selection of plants that are well-suited to the regional climate and call for minimal irrigation once established.

5. Efficient Watering: Xeriscape yards make use of water-efficient watering systems, such as drip irrigation or soaker hose pipes, to deliver water straight to the origin area of plants, lessening evaporation and drainage.

Designing a Xeriscape Garden

Evaluating Your Landscape

Prior to embarking on a xeriscape job, assess your landscape to identify factors such as sunshine direct exposure, soil type, and existing plant life. Recognizing these conditions will aid you choose appropriate plants and layout aspects for your xeriscape garden.

Picking Drought-Tolerant Plants

Choosing the right plants is important for an effective xeriscape yard. Pick indigenous and drought-tolerant varieties that are adjusted to the climate and dirt conditions of Ft Collins. Take into consideration aspects such as water needs, mature size, and seasonal interest when choosing plants for your xeriscape garden.

Integrating Hardscape Components

Hardscape aspects, such as pathways, patio areas, and retaining wall surfaces, play a crucial role in xeriscape layout. Select sturdy and water-efficient products, such as gravel, rock, and specialized stone, to develop aesthetically enticing hardscape attributes that complement the all-natural charm of your xeriscape yard.

Applying Reliable Irrigation

Reliable watering is important for water conservation in xeriscape yards. Take into consideration mounting a drip watering system or soaker hoses to supply water straight to the origin area of plants, decreasing evaporation and drainage. Compost can additionally aid maintain moisture in the dirt and minimize the need for constant watering.
